Financial Performance Highlights

Revenue: ₹965 crore for Q1 FY27, representing 18.8% year-on-year growth on a like-to-like basis (compared to ₹812 crore in Q1 FY26).

Gross Margin: ₹360.8 crore against ₹353.6 crore last year, representing 2% growth. Gross margin percentage stood at 37.4%.

EBITDA: ₹115.1 crore against ₹100.4 crore last year, representing 14.7% growth. EBITDA margin was 11.9%.

PAT: ₹135.5 crore against ₹67.2 crore last year. The PAT includes two one-off items:

  • Interest on IT refund of ₹21.5 crore
  • Dividend income from ICI R&T (wholly owned subsidiary) of ₹55.9 crore related to real estate monetization transaction completed last quarter

Operational Performance

Volume Growth: 25% overall volume growth for the quarter. After adjusting for price, underlying volume growth was approximately 18-19%.

Business Segment Performance:

  • Decorative business: Strong double-digit growth
  • Industrial business: Growth upwards of 25%
  • Premium and luxury segments: High double-digit growth, almost matching blended growth
  • Mass market and economy segments: Growth in early double digits, lower than premium portfolio

Margin Analysis

The gross margin of 37.4% was impacted by two main factors:

1. Lower inventory levels in decorative business (60 days vs industry average of 110-120 days), requiring purchase of high-price stocks

2. Reclassification of promotional spends to gross revenue (approximately 2.5% impact on blended revenue)

Underlying gross margin was closer to 39.5-40% excluding these impacts.

Strategic Initiatives and Investments

The company is in investment mode to drive growth:

  • Added approximately 160 new employees across functions
  • Significant investment in R&D for innovation and brand differentiation
  • Expansion in underpenetrated markets (Hyderabad example cited with expansion from 2 area managers to larger team)
  • Digital transformation including customer lifecycle management system
  • Micro-market strategy focusing on towns with population greater than 20,000

Market Position and Outlook

Current Position: Combined JSW Paint and JSW Dulux business approximately ₹6,000 crore (decorative plus industrial)

Vision: Target to become number two player in decorative paints and number one in industrial coatings by 2030-2031

EBITDA Margin Guidance: 13% to 15% range, subject to crude price movements

Integration with JSW Paints - Project Akshaya

The company has initiated Project Akshaya for integration with JSW Paints focusing on:

  • Cross-manufacturing arrangements (JSW Paints products in Gwalior factory, JSW Dulux products in JSW Paints plants)
  • Supply chain redesign for efficiency and faster market response
  • ERP and systems integration planned by year-end
  • Functional structure alignment with unified project business team
  • Cost savings of ₹2.4 crore realized in Q1 FY27 from initial initiatives

Additional Financial Details

Tax Refund: Received ₹108 crore refund pertaining to assessment year 2013-14, which included interest income of ₹21.5 crore

Inventory Levels: Blended inventory at 95 days vs industry average of 110-120 days

Business Carve-out: The quarter reflects the business after carving out powder coating business, IRC business, and certain global customers retained by AkzoNobel in its unlisted entity

Competitive Landscape

Management noted that competitive intensity will continue for the next 1-2 years with new entrants. Pricing appears stabilized but significant discounting continues from new competitors. The company benchmarks pricing against market leaders rather than new entrants.
